In today’s competitive manufacturing landscape, a well-integrated soap making production line is essential for boosting output and reducing costs. This automated setup streamlines the entire process, from raw material handling to final packaging, ensuring consistent quality in products like laundry bar soap, bath soap, and beauty soap. Key components include a high-performance soap mixer for uniform blending of fats and additives, which prevents separation and enhances lather. Next, the vacuum plodder extrudes the mixture under controlled pressure, eliminating air bubbles for a smoother texture—a critical step in both laundry soap making lines and toilet soap finishing lines. Following extrusion, an electric washing soap cutter or custom soap cutting machine precisely slices bars to size, minimizing waste and ensuring uniformity. For larger operations, integrating an automatic soap production line with features like a soap plodder machine for bar soap can double throughput while maintaining hygiene. Technical advancements such as variable-speed drives in mixing machines and energy-efficient designs in plodders contribute to lower operational expenses. Moreover, these systems support scalability, allowing factories to adapt to custom orders or seasonal demands without downtime.
